The four outer planets; Jupiter, Saturn, Uranus and Neptune are all much larger than the inner planets. These outer planets have no real surface, they are composed mainly of Hydrogen and helium gas, which gets thicker and thicker until the extreme pressures closer to the core of the planets change the state of the gases. The outer planets are much colder than the inner planets due to their distance from the sun, they take much longer to orbit the sun due to this distance.
